centos邮件服务器搭建指南

以下是在CentOS上搭建邮件服务器的指南:

基础环境准备

  • 确保使用CentOS 7或更高版本,有公网IP和已备案的域名。
  • 关闭防火墙和SELinux(生产环境中需谨慎)。

安装必要软件包

使用命令sudo yum install postfix dovecot安装Postfix(邮件传输代理)和Dovecot(邮件投递代理)。

配置Postfix

编辑/etc/postfix/main.cf文件,设置myhostnamemydomainmyorigin等参数,如myhostname = mail.example.com,并启用SMTP认证等。

配置Dovecot

编辑/etc/dovecot/dovecot.conf及其相关配置文件,设置protocolsimap pop3,指定mail_locationmaildir:~/Maildir等。

配置DNS记录

在域名注册商处添加MX记录和A记录,如MX记录指向邮件服务器域名,A记录指向公网IP。

启动服务并测试

启动Postfix和Dovecot服务,并设置为开机自启。使用telnetopenssl命令测试SMTP连接,使用openssl测试IMAP或POP3连接。